The Trials of Subu Vedam - 3 Quarks Daily

Summary by 3 Quarks Daily
Gopal Balachandran at the New England Review: I recall, during the eighties, family members of mine whispering about the Indian kid in Pennsylvania convicted of murder, the Indian community being small, and the Tamil Brahmin community, to which Subu and I both belong, even smaller. Subu was the kid who’d gone down the wrong path, mixing with the wrong crowd, making for the most powerful cautionary tale of them all. Subu’s father was an academic,…
